Welcome to the support rotation for BounceWrangler, our email bounce processor. It classifies bounces as hard or soft and suppresses addresses after three hard failures. Most tickets are customers asking why a recipient was suppressed; you can look up and clear suppressions yourself. The full triage steps, lookup instructions, and escalation criteria are on the internal page here:

wiki page, kahog-hahig: https://vault.zemvargrid.internal/display/deploy/repo/settings/merge_requests/job/settings/6f3b933774dbc5320a4daa18

Nice work on the Cartwheel driver-assignment heuristic, but a heads-up for plugin authors hooking into it: the scoring weights aren't magic, they're tuned against the Eastmoor pilot data. If your plugin overrides distance or idle-time scoring, you'll skew fairness for everyone on the dispatch ring, so please extend rather than replace. Keep your overrides within the documented ranges. The current default weights are shown below.

tuning table, yahap-hahip:
BUDGETS = {
    "praiel": 88,
    "quenox": 61,
    "nordor": 332,
    "gorix": 835,
    "ruswyn": 186,
}

Quick heads-up on Pinwheel UI versioning: we cut a minor release every sprint, and anything touching component props needs a changeset file in the PR. No changeset, no merge — the bot will nag you. Majors are rare and go through the design council first. The full policy, with examples of what counts as breaking, lives on the internal page below.

wiki page, bahip-yahip: https://grafana.qirvanlabs.corp/browse/display/projects/cc3a1b9dbfc9